Around 3:15am Saturday morning, a couple on Arthur Ave. was woken up by their dogs barking and a 22 year old male screaming for help. When the owner came to the door half asleep, there was a man pounding on the door looking in the window covered in blood. The male claimed he had been beaten up at a restaurant in Westlake and dumped by his friends on the couple's front lawn. During the exchange another male appeared from a dark car down the street claiming he was a friend but the male claimed he did not know him. That make left and drove away.

Westlake Police were notified, then told Lakewood would handle it.

Male was transported to Lakewood Hospital Emergency Room, and treated.

By being voluntarily intoxicated and creating a risk of harm to himself and others. To wit; having a strong odor of an alcoholic beverage about his person, blood shot eyes, slurred speech and being unsteady on his feet. Further, by breaking a glass panel window with his forehead at Arthur, and later screaming profanities at Lakewood hospital staff.

On. 1-30-16, at 0337 hours, I was detailed to Arthur, on an anonymous report of a male sitting on the front porch of the residence. Ptl. Piechowiak, Ptl. Mullen and Ptl. Zbydnowski arrived prior to me because I was on a traffic stop. A LFD Squad #1 was requested and responded before I did.

Upon arrival, the male, the bloody male told Ptl. Piechowiak that he was assaulted in Westlake. Shortly after, he was transported to Lakewood Hospital.

I spoke with A friend of the bloody male who lived on Arthur. He was intoxicated and had a slurred speech and stated that the bloody male was not assaulted in Westlake. He also stated that he and the bloody make were best friends and stated that they also worked together. an that last night after work, he, the bloody male and their friend went out to have few drinks. The Bloody Male "had too much to drink" and he told the guy not bloody yet that he can sleep in his place and he agreed. When they arrived at the residence, The soon to be bloodied guy started arguing and broke a glass panel window in the kitchen door. Neither talked about the cause of the argument and police we shown the damage.

The kitchen was located on the east side of the residence and the door lead to the back yard of the residence. The whole glass panel was broken and there was glass all over the floor. He mentioned his friend broke the window with his forehead because he was too intoxicated and then ran outside. He did not desire prosecution in this matter and he was advised that a report will be completed. I took photographs of the damage.

Squad #1 transported the bloody guy to the hospital. At the hospital police could see that he was very intoxicated, had glassy eyes, and slurred speech. He was also screaming profanities at Dr. Mehta, when he was being treated. He had a cut above his eye. The cut was about an inch in diameter. He kept yelling "I want my mommy." after stating that he did not remember how he sustained his head injury because he was too intoxicated. He was issued a citation for DCI.
